Ingredients
For the Soup
- Olive oil
- Brown onion
- Streaky bacon
- Garlic
- Sherry (optional)
- Smoked paprika
- Red Royale potatoes
- Salt-reduced chicken stock
- Tomato passata
- Raw prawns
- Fresh parsley
For the Chilli Toast
- Sourdough baguette
- Garlic clove
- Tabasco sauce

How to Make Prawn and Potato Soup
Step 1: Build the Flavour Base
Cook the onion, bacon and garlic until fragrant and lightly golden.
Step 2: Add the Vegetables
Add:
- Potatoes
- Smoked paprika
- Sherry (optional)
Cook briefly to develop flavour.
Step 3: Simmer the Soup
Add:
- Chicken stock
- Tomato passata
Simmer until the potatoes become tender.
Step 4: Prepare the Chilli Toast
Bake thin slices of sourdough until golden.
Rub with fresh garlic and drizzle with Tabasco sauce for extra heat.
Step 5: Cook the Prawns
Sauté the prawns quickly until pink and tender.
Avoid overcooking to maintain their juicy texture.
Step 6: Serve
Ladle the soup into bowls, top with prawns and fresh parsley, and serve with chilli toast on the side.

Tips for Success
Don’t Overcook the Prawns
Cook only until they turn pink and curl slightly.
Use Good Quality Stock
A quality stock creates a richer and more balanced soup.
Adjust the Heat
Increase or reduce the Tabasco depending on your preferred spice level.
Serve Immediately
The soup is best enjoyed hot while the toast remains crisp.

Storage
Refrigerator
Store in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
Reheating
Warm gently over low heat until heated through.
Freezing
The soup base can be frozen, but prawns are best added fresh when serving.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use frozen prawns?
Yes. Thaw completely and pat dry before cooking.
What potatoes work best?
Red Royale, Kipfler or Desiree potatoes all work well.
Can I make this ahead of time?
Yes. Prepare the soup base ahead and cook the prawns just before serving.
Is the sherry necessary?
No. It adds extra depth of flavour but can be omitted.
